First Class vs. Business Class: A Tranquil Escape
When embarking on long-haul flights, travelers face a choice between two premium cabin experiences: First Class and Business Class. While both offer a luxurious upgrade from economy, there are distinct differences that discerning travelers should consider.
First Class: A Haven of Exclusivity
First Class transcends mere transportation, elevating it to an extraordinary experience. Its intimate cabin creates a cocoon of privacy, where passengers can escape the hustle and bustle of commercial air travel. With ample personal space, each seat transforms into a sanctuary of comfort.
Indulgent Dining and Impeccable Service
First Class offers an unparalleled culinary journey. Exquisite multi-course meals, prepared by renowned chefs, tantalize taste buds. The attentive cabin crew provides impeccable service, elevating every moment with warmth and efficiency.
Unparalleled Relaxation
First Class cabins prioritize tranquility. From noise-canceling headphones to adjustable mood lighting, every aspect is designed to foster relaxation. Premium amenities such as plush bedding, spacious bathrooms, and in-seat massages ensure a serene and rejuvenating journey.
Business Class: Comfort and Convenience
Business Class offers a harmonious blend of comfort and efficiency. Its seats provide ample space to stretch out and work or relax. Passengers enjoy a dedicated dining area with a sophisticated menu and attentive service.
Enhanced Privacy and Productivity
Business Class cabins offer a degree of privacy, with dedicated workspaces and noise-reducing partitions. Passengers can efficiently conduct business, connect with Wi-Fi, or simply unwind in a refined environment.
Choosing the Perfect Fit
The ideal cabin class depends on individual preferences and travel needs. For those seeking the ultimate in luxury, privacy, and indulgence, First Class is the unparalleled choice. Business Class, on the other hand, provides a balance of comfort, convenience, and productivity for those who prioritize efficiency and value.
Ultimately, both First Class and Business Class offer exceptional air travel experiences tailored to meet the discerning needs of travelers seeking a superior and tranquil journey.
